1,701 tons of potatoes exported to Nepal in 81 trucks via Banglabandha Land Port


Published: 01:20 8 November 2025
1,701 metric tons of potatoes were exported to Nepal in a single day via Banglabandha Land Port in Tentulia Upazila of Panchagarh. On Thursday (November 6), 81 trucks carrying these potatoes crossed the border by road after the port's operations ended and entered Nepal.
Nur Hasan, Additional Deputy Director of the Plant Quarantine Center at Banglabandha Land Port, confirmed the matter at night and said that several varieties of potatoes, including Asterix, have been exported.
He said, "Due to the current high demand for potatoes in Nepal, Bangladeshi exporters are exporting selected potatoes from different districts of North Bengal. After each truck enters the port, the Plant Quarantine Department is issuing clearance certificates after conducting necessary tests."
Earlier, the highest number of 1,575 metric tons of potatoes was exported in a single day. However, Thursday's shipment broke that record.
A total of 44,415 metric tons of potatoes have been exported to Nepal through the Banglabandha land port since January this year, the port authority said.
Local traders said that both farmers and exporters in the northern part of the country would benefit if potato exports continued through the border route.
